Having a really hard time concentrating at work today, just can't get over the idea of not seeing my buddy Paul every time I'm down at Crissy.
It's so hard to imagine him not being there, he was such a positive presence and always willing to lend a hand when I had no idea how to rig something or watching out for me on the water when I'd see him out there.
I took for granted that I'd know him for a long, long time and I keep replaying my memories of him so that they don't fade.
He took me to the North Tower for the first time last summer and made sure I got back safely. We used to joke about "Paul's North Tower Tours for the Ladies". I was so proud of finally making it out to the revered North Tower that day. As we sailed through the shadow the tower makes on the water Paul pointed down at it and yelled back at me, "Now you've made it to the North Tower!" I'd been working up to that moment for the previous three summers.
One of the last times we were both on the water, there wasn't any wind at the North Tower but I kept trying to sail up there anyway. He said to me back at the beach, "Just because you know how to get to the North Tower now doesn't mean you always need to go there!" It was our inside joke.
I miss my buddy and will feel his spirit at the North Tower always.
